#448B22 Hex color

#448B22

The hexadecimal color code #448B22 corresponds to the code RGB( 68, 139, 34 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,27 level), green (at 0,55 level) and blue (at 0,13 level). Its brightness is 33% and its saturation is 60%. It is composed of red at 28%, green at 57% and blue at 14%.
